IBM Support

PH10995: CUSTOMER IS RUNNING A BATCH CSL JOB TO QUIESCE DB'S IS RECEIVING A S0C4 CAUSED BY AN OVERLAY OF THE CONSOLIDATED RESPONSE BUFFER

A fix is available

Subscribe

You can track all active APARs for this component.

 

APAR status

  • Closed as program error.

Error description

  • Customer is running a batch CSL job to quiesce DB's is recieving
    a S0C4 caused by an overlay of the consolidated response buffer
    that is passed back to the master IMS.
    Since the buffer is released by the time of the abend it has not
    been determined when the overlay occurs.
    

Local fix

Problem summary

  • ****************************************************************
    * USERS AFFECTED:                                              *
    * All IMS V15 SCI users.                                       *
    ****************************************************************
    * PROBLEM DESCRIPTION:                                         *
    * Message overlay as passed through XCF. Externally ABEND0C4   *
    * may be seen in different modules.                            *
    ****************************************************************
    * RECOMMENDATION:                                              *
    * INSTALL CORRECTIVE SERVICE FOR APAR/PTF                      *
    ****************************************************************
    When SCI XCF Message Out Services is given data in two buffers
    to send through XCF and the message is too large to send as one
    message, it breaks the message up on the sending side and
    reassembles it on the receiving side.
    
    When SCI breaks up the message and builds the buffer to send
    through XCF, if data from the second buffer is included in the
    buffer, the pointer in the second buffer is not adjusted after
    the data is moved to the buffer.  When SCI sends the rest of the
    data from the second buffer, it resends the first part of the
    buffer.  This data then overlays the buffer on the receiving
    side when it is reassembled.
    
    This overlay will cause unpredictable results, most often
    ABEND0C4.
    

Problem conclusion

  •     Modules Changed
    
        ===============
    
    
    
        CSLSXCO0
    
          Added the code to adjust the second buffer's pointer for
    the case that
          a piece of the second buffer's message is sent with the
    message in the
          first buffer.
    

Temporary fix

  • *********
    * HIPER *
    *********
    

Comments

APAR Information

  • APAR number

    PH10995

  • Reported component name

    IMS V15

  • Reported component ID

    5635A0600

  • Reported release

    500

  • Status

    CLOSED PER

  • PE

    NoPE

  • HIPER

    YesHIPER

  • Special Attention

    NoSpecatt / Xsystem

  • Submitted date

    2019-04-12

  • Closed date

    2019-05-10

  • Last modified date

    2019-06-03

  • APAR is sysrouted FROM one or more of the following:

    PI96274

  • APAR is sysrouted TO one or more of the following:

    UI62952

Modules/Macros

  • CSLSXCO0
    

Fix information

  • Fixed component name

    IMS V15

  • Fixed component ID

    5635A0600

Applicable component levels

  • R500 PSY UI62952

       UP19/05/14 P F905 ¢

Fix is available

  • Select the PTF appropriate for your component level. You will be required to sign in. Distribution on physical media is not available in all countries.

[{"Business Unit":{"code":"BU058","label":"IBM Infrastructure w\/TPS"},"Product":{"code":"SSEPH2","label":"IMS"},"Platform":[{"code":"PF025","label":"Platform Independent"}],"Version":"15","Line of Business":{"code":"LOB35","label":"Mainframe SW"}}]

Document Information

Modified date:
22 December 2023